Ken Wharry became the 11th individual national champion in SOU wrestling history when he topped the NAIA's 134-pound field as a senior in 1988. He spent two seasons (1986-88) with the Raiders, during which they combined to go 28-1 in dual meets and was a captain on the undefeated 1987-88 squad. As a junior, he won an NAIA District II championship in 1987 and went on to place fourth nationally. His outstanding senior season was marked by a 32-5 individual record and the team's second consecutive third-place showing at the NAIA Championships.
